Output 7056fbaf79ec5f8fe05fc1859cf8e7a4521dc1fa9fe782f91b5b1d93ad391170:32

value
397282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dbcc4f442c9a3fda12b1ae79cc5d696cbf89c9e OP_EQUAL
address
37KTHAouZc7gx57x2S4pXQXjZ3Qu3Z3b7E
transaction
7056fbaf79ec5f8fe05fc1859cf8e7a4521dc1fa9fe782f91b5b1d93ad391170
spent
true